European roulette is a favorite among players and is a variation of the widely played roulette casino game found in real-world casinos and any online casino. The dedicated number of zeros on the roulette wheel is one significant and obvious distinction between European roulette and the other game variants of roulette. Learning how to play European Roulette is also easy!

European roulette only has 37 pockets since there is only one zero in the game, although some other varieties can have up to three zeros.  European roulette has a varying low house edge of 2.63% due to the single zero on its roulette table. European roulette is every player’s favorite because of its reduced house edge, which gives them a better chance of winning. Tips on How to Play European Roulette

The fundamental approach for learning how to play European roulette is listed here for all to understand:

  1. Be familiar with the table’s layout 

To know how to play European roulette effectively, one must be aware of the table’s layout. Unlike other roulette varieties, European roulette contains 37 pockets, and its numbers range from 1 to 36 with an additional 0. Red and black are used to denote the numbers 1 through 36 on the table, while green is used to represent the single zero. They are the numbers on which you can place your bets.

As opposed to American roulette, where outside bets are placed alongside the betting table, European roulette places them on each side of the betting table.

  1. Place your bets

Putting your chips on the number you want to bet on is the next step, which is often done at the start of the round. The dealer will signal when additional wagers cannot be placed.

  1. Spin the wheel!

Once bets have been placed, one of the two croupiers will spin the ball into the roulette; all that is left to do is watch for the ball to land in one of the wheel’s pockets. If you play at an online casino, you would have to hit the ‘Spin’ button to spin the wheel.

  1. Results and Payout

Whenever the wheel stops spinning, the ball will drop in one of the pockets; you must identify the pocket it lands in to discover if it is the winning number you predicted.

Depending on the number you choose to bet on, you can either win or lose your bet.

Types of Bets in European Roulette

‘Inside’ bets and ‘Outside’ bets are the two main betting categories in European roulette, and you can locate the sections for both types of bets on the table’s layout.

While outside bets are placed on more significant groups of numbers, inside bets are placed on single numbers, neighboring numbers, or small groups of numbers.

Because roulette is mostly a game of chance, it’s important to grasp the kinds of bets you can place under the inside and outside bet categories if you want to learn how to play European roulette. Let’s get going!

Inside Bets

  • A Straight-Up Bet: This bet is placed on any number from 0 to 36 and directly on the number. It pays out at a 35:1 ratio. 
  • Split the bet: A split bet is placed on two adjacent numbers and the line between the two numbers. Examples of numbers in this bet are 0 and 1, 0 and 2, and 0 and 3. It has a payout of 17 to 1. 
  • Street Bet: A street bet is placed on three consecutive numbers in a row and directly on the line at the end of the row. Examples of numbers in a street bet are 0, 1, 2; 0, 2, 3; etc. It has a payout of 11 to 1. 
  • Corner Bet: This bet is placed on four numbers at the corner where the four numbers touch. An example of where it can be placed is at the corner of 0, 1, 2, and 3. It has a payout of 8 to 1. 
  • Line Bet: A line bet is placed at the end of two rows, on the border of two rows of three numbers, and it always features six numbers. It has a standard payout of 5 to 1.

Outside Bets

  • Column Bet: A column bet is placed on the “2-1” box at the end of a column and pays out 2 to 1.
  • Dozen Bet: A dozen bet is placed on a group of 12 numbers, that is, the “1st 12” box (1 to 12), the “2nd 12” box (13 to 24), or the “3rd 12” box (25 to 36) in the table. It pays out 2 to 1.
  • Bet on Colour: This bet is placed on the table layout’s red or black numbers. You place it on either the “Red” or “Black” boxes. It has a payout of 1 to 1.
  • Odd/Even Bet: All even numbers and odd numbers on the layout make up this bet. You either place a bet on the “Even” box or the “Odd” box on the table. It has a payout of 1 to 1.
  • Low/High Bet: This bet houses all low and high numbers and is placed on either the ‘low’ box (1 to 18) or the ‘high’ box (19 to 36). Its payout is 1 to 1.

Winning Tips and Strategies for European Roulette 

A number of roulette betting strategies have been used throughout the years to improve the chances of winning, so if you’re just learning how to play European roulette, you really must master these roulette betting strategies: 

  • Become familiar with all the terminologies used when playing European roulette.
  • When learning how to play European roulette, start with a free table or try out a free version at an online casino. Learn how to play the game, understand each wager, and get better at it before playing for real money.
  • Establish and keep to a budget plan for your game. Then, stop playing once you have used up all of your funds. 
  • Many times, outside bets have better odds and lower risk. Therefore, it is usually wiser to place them than inside bets. 
  • Always keep your profit and your predetermined budget separate. Remember that as crucial as learning how to play European roulette is, it’s also critical to understand that your winnings and initial budget should be kept separate.
  • Frequently use the bonuses that online casinos offer.
